We are looking for a skilled Manufacturing System Expert (m/f/d) to join our team in Kundl, Tyrol. This role is vital for efficient process execution and continuous improvements in quality, productivity, and efficiency.
The successful candidate will work closely with the drug substance production department and international teams, reporting directly to the Manufacturing System Lead. Key responsibilities include training personnel both virtually and on-site, managing training assignments, creating and tracking trainee requests, and communicating curricula updates. Additionally, the role involves certifying investigators and serving as an Administrator for the Novartis training system, collaborating with global support sites.

About the Role

Key Responsibilities:

The key respon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Handling user access requests, including permission management and assigning of trainings.
  • Acting as the interface between production and the GxP Training & Learning Group.
  • Reporting and presenting KPIs.
  • Conducting GxP training on-site (for groups up to 60 people).
  • Performing administrator tasks within the training system.
  • Preparing and reviewing documents (SOPs, forms, meeting minutes, etc.).
  • Supporting changes, audits, and investigations.
  • Serving as a supporting team member and representative for system and standard topics.
